    Solicitation Notice: DEPT OF DEFENSE, DEPT OF THE ARMY is seeking a LGA Hydraulic Cylinder for a 90T Crane. This hydraulic cylinder is typically used for fluid power applications and actuation in heavy machinery. The procurement will take place in Dayton, Washington, United States. For technical specifications and full solicitation details, please refer to the attachments provided.
